Goals and Consequences

‘’Many years ago I used to think, if you are doing well, spending just positive and constructive energy and if you are very devoted and willful, there is no any possibility not to reach a desired goal. Till today I didn’t change my opinion at all ,but life changed me a lot. This is the point when willpower is reaching super tempo.’’

This was the introduction for the installation ‘’Goals and Consequences’’ made on December 1st 2008 in Royal Academy of Art in The Hague.

The idea came from very personal experiences of mine,my difficult past and lot of broken illusions. I gave the title Goals and Consequences as it is a very natural reaction that if you have some goals and you must go through several walls till you reach the desired aim. During that,often very long journey, you can get several injures.

I ‘v presented -Goals and Consequences- as installation consisted of three main elements:

Scanned, zoomed and printed confirmation of my visa refusal from Dutch Embassy in Belgrade. This is a very particular document and very personal, as it was first time I have tried to leave Serbia. It was in 2004. I was 23 years old.
Second element : my shoes, again a very particular element, because I used to wear that pair of shoes for almost three years and it was during the time before and after leaving Serbia.I gave the title ‘’Transit Shoes’’
Third element is video installation-wall projection, which symbolizes my extreme and forceful desire of getting out and running extremely fast but without any visible progression except exhaustion.
